Platform Overview
What is M2 Information Systems Inc?
M2 Information Systems Inc, operating under the M2SYS brand, provides electronic health record and practice management solutions specifically designed for small to medium-sized ambulatory care practices. Founded in 1998, the company targets independent physician practices, community health centers, and specialty clinics seeking integrated clinical and administrative software.
The platform combines ambulatory EHR documentation with comprehensive practice management capabilities, including patient scheduling, billing and claims management, and revenue cycle functions. The system emphasizes workflow efficiency through customizable templates and documentation tools that adapt to various specialty requirements. M2 Information Systems supports over 10 medical specialties with specialty-specific workflows and templates, including family medicine, internal medicine, pediatrics, cardiology, dermatology, gastroenterology, neurology, OB-GYN, orthopedics, and urology.
Key technical capabilities include e-prescribing through Surescripts integration, enabling electronic prescription routing and medication history access. Lab integration supports bidirectional connectivity with major laboratory systems including Quest Diagnostics and LabCorp, allowing providers to order tests electronically and receive results directly into patient charts. The system maintains ONC 2015 Edition CEHRT certification, supporting meaningful use requirements and value-based care reporting including MIPS and MACRA compliance.
Interoperability features include participation in the CommonWell Health Alliance network, facilitating patient data exchange across disparate health systems. The patient portal provides secure messaging, appointment scheduling, and access to medical records, supporting patient engagement initiatives. The system's clinical decision support tools assist providers with evidence-based care protocols and quality measure tracking.
M2 Information Systems differentiates itself through its focus on usability for smaller practices that lack extensive IT resources. The vendor provides implementation support, training, and ongoing customer service aimed at practices transitioning from paper-based systems or legacy EHR platforms. The deployment model supports both cloud-based and on-premise installations, though cloud deployment represents the primary offering for new customers.
The platform's practice management module handles appointment scheduling, patient registration, insurance verification, charge capture, claims submission, and payment posting in an integrated environment. This integration between clinical and administrative functions aims to reduce duplicate data entry and improve billing accuracy. Revenue cycle management features include electronic claims submission, denial management, and financial reporting.
While M2 Information Systems serves multiple specialties, the vendor's primary market consists of primary care practices and single-specialty groups with 1-15 providers. The system competes in the crowded ambulatory EHR market by emphasizing affordability, ease of use, and personalized customer support rather than advanced technological capabilities or enterprise-scale features.

Updated ONC certification criteria for health IT systems including new interoperability requirements under the 21st Century Cures Act.
What this means for you: EHR vendors must meet updated certification criteria. Practices should verify their EMR vendor's compliance status.
Civil monetary penalties for information blocking by health IT developers, health information networks, and health information exchanges are now enforceable under the 21st Century Cures Act.
What this means for you: EHR vendors and health networks can no longer restrict patient access to health data without a qualifying exception. Patients can report suspected information blocking to ONC.
